P-bar Formula
A statistical technique used in quality control to determine the proportion of defective items in a batch or process.
Quality Metrics
Quantitative measures used to gauge the quality of products, processes, or services, against defined standards.
3-sigma Range Chart
A statistical chart used in quality control that illustrates the variation of a process within three standard deviations (3-sigma) from the mean, identifying outliers.
Average Range
In statistics, it is the mean difference between the largest and smallest values in a set of data, used as a measure of statistical dispersion.
